Abstract
This paper studies the dynamic Routing and Spectrum Assignment (RSA) problem in Bandwidth Flexible Optical networks. We propose a k-path Signaling-based RSA scheme and simulation results show that it performs much better than other RSA schemes in Bandwidth Flexible Optical networks.
